On Mon, 27 Nov 2006, Doug Curtis wrote:
So I guess what it boils down to is while the connections
per ip address are evenly distributed, the connections per
server aren't.
hmm. This is a feature, not a bug :-)
In LVS each VIP is scheduled separately. The imbalance
presumably is usually a persistence problem (which you can't
do a whole lot about), ie some clients stay connected for a
long time and some don't. I would expect over a large enough
number of clients (100? 1000?) the connections would even
out.
One way of handling it would be to schedule all connections
under one fwmark, then you only have one service.
I guess the other thing that may throw a wrench into things is that I am
using keepalive in apache.
use the standard value. for https you don't disconnect
anyhow.
Joe
--
Joseph Mack NA3T EME(B,D), FM05lw North Carolina
jmack (at) wm7d (dot) net - azimuthal equidistant map
generator at http://www.wm7d.net/azproj.shtml
Homepage http://www.austintek.com/ It's GNU/Linux!
|